Abstract (EN)

Gingiva is the outermost layer of periodontium which surrounds and supports and connects the teeth to alveolar bone. Thickness value of the periodontium exhibits variations among individuals as well as among the teeth of the same person. In the study to be developed, it is intended to design and implement a system that will determine the gingiva thickness which is quite important criteria in the fields of basic mouth health, surgical procedures in mouth, orthodontic care processes, plastic surgery and implantology by using A mode ultrasonic method. This method bases on ultrasonic pulse-echo principle. By using a ultrasonic transducer, a high frequency and high power electrical signal is converted to a sound signal and send to the tissue that gingiva thickness to be measured. The ultrasonic wave reflects when encountered surfaces with different acoustic impedance. Reflected signals from gingiva tissue received via transducer and processed then the thickness information belongs to measured tissue is obtained. The high frequency used in the study, has provided more accurate results to be obtained by increasing resolution used in measurements. Control and computation processes in the system have been implemented by a microcontroller.
